Choosing the best cookware material is less about finding a single winner and more about matching the pan to the way you cook. This cookware materials guide compares stainless steel, nonstick, cast iron, and carbon steel in practical terms: heat performance, maintenance, stove compatibility, durability, and the kinds of meals each material handles best. If you are deciding between stainless steel vs nonstick, or cast iron vs carbon steel, this page is designed to be a clear reference you can return to whenever you replace a pan, build a starter set, or rethink your kitchen essentials list.

Overview

Here is the short version: stainless steel is the most versatile all-purpose choice, nonstick is the easiest for delicate foods and low-stress cleanup, cast iron offers exceptional heat retention and deep browning, and carbon steel sits somewhere between cast iron and stainless steel, with strong searing ability in a lighter pan.

Each material has trade-offs. A pan that excels at eggs may not be the best for a hard sear. A pan that lasts for decades may ask more from you in cleaning and maintenance. A material that works beautifully on a gas stove may still need an extra compatibility check for induction. That is why broad claims like “best cookware material” are usually not very useful without context.

If you want one guiding principle, use this: choose cookware by cooking task first, material second. Home cooks are often happier with a mixed setup than with a uniform set of one material. For example, a stainless steel saucepan, a nonstick skillet, and a cast iron or carbon steel pan often cover more real-world cooking needs than a large matching set bought all at once.

At a glance:

  • Stainless steel: best all-around material for sauces, sautéing, boiling, browning, and long-term durability.
  • Nonstick: best for eggs, pancakes, delicate fish, and fast cleanup.
  • Cast iron: best for high heat, searing, roasting, and recipes that benefit from steady heat retention.
  • Carbon steel: best for cooks who want cast-iron-style performance in a lighter, faster-heating pan.

How to compare options

The easiest way to compare types of cookware materials is to ignore branding language for a moment and judge each pan on six practical factors.

1. Heat behavior

This includes how quickly a pan heats, how evenly it heats, and how well it holds heat once hot. Stainless steel pans often rely on an aluminum or copper core for even heating. Cast iron heats more slowly but retains heat extremely well. Carbon steel usually heats faster than cast iron and responds more quickly when you adjust the burner. Nonstick performance depends heavily on the base construction under the coating.

2. Food release

This matters more than many buyers expect. If you cook eggs most mornings, the best nonstick pan may make your kitchen feel easier than any premium stainless option. On the other hand, if you want to build fond for pan sauces, stainless steel is often the better tool because some sticking is part of the process.

3. Maintenance

Some cookware asks very little from you. Some rewards regular care. Nonstick is easy to wash but usually requires gentler handling. Cast iron and carbon steel need seasoning and moisture awareness. Stainless steel is durable but may require technique and occasional deeper cleaning to keep it looking good. If maintenance habits are inconsistent in your household, that should affect your choice.

4. Durability and lifespan

Durability is not the same as toughness in one moment. A cast iron skillet can last for generations, but it can rust if neglected. A nonstick pan can feel convenient every day but may have a shorter peak-performance life because coatings wear over time. Stainless steel tends to be the safest long-term investment for most home cooks, especially in pots and saucepans.

5. Stove and oven compatibility

Not every pan works the same way on every cooktop. If you cook on induction, magnetic compatibility matters. If you frequently start dishes on the stove and finish them in the oven, handle and lid materials matter too. 6. Cooking style

Your cookware should match what you actually make. A home cook who mostly reheats, scrambles eggs, and sautés vegetables has different needs from someone who bakes bread, reverse-sears steaks, and cooks tomato-based braises. Before buying, list the five dishes you cook most often. Then ask which material serves those dishes well with the least friction.

One more buying tip: be careful with large cookware sets. A smaller collection of well-chosen pieces often performs better than a big set filled with pans you rarely use. This is especially true when comparing the best cookware for beginners.

Feature-by-feature breakdown

This section compares stainless steel vs nonstick vs cast iron vs carbon steel on the issues that matter most in daily cooking.

Stainless steel

What it is good at: sautéing, boiling, simmering, browning, deglazing, and sauce-making. Stainless steel is often the backbone of the best cookware sets because it is versatile, durable, and generally suitable for a wide range of ingredients.

Strengths:

  • Durable and resistant to scratches and dents in normal home use
  • Excellent for developing fond and pan sauces
  • Typically handles acidic ingredients well
  • Works well in pots, saucepans, sauté pans, and many skillets
  • Often a strong choice for long-term value

Limitations:

  • Food can stick if preheating and oil use are off
  • Cleanup can be harder after high-heat cooking
  • Performance varies greatly depending on construction quality

Best for: cooks who want one material that can do almost everything reasonably well. If you are comparing the best stainless steel cookware options, look beyond surface appearance and pay attention to pan thickness, base construction, weight, handle comfort, and lid fit.

Worth knowing: many complaints about stainless steel come down to technique rather than the material itself. Nonstick

What it is good at: eggs, omelets, pancakes, crepes, delicate fish, and any meal where easy release and quick cleanup matter most.

Strengths:

  • Lowest-friction cooking experience for delicate foods
  • Requires less oil for many tasks
  • Usually the easiest material to clean
  • Often the most beginner-friendly skillet for everyday breakfast cooking

Limitations:

  • Coating performance declines with time and use
  • Not ideal for aggressive high-heat searing
  • Usually requires gentler utensils and cleaning tools
  • Long-term durability is lower than stainless steel or cast iron

Best for: a dedicated skillet rather than a whole cookware collection. Many home cooks benefit from owning one good nonstick pan while relying on other materials for the rest of the kitchen.

Worth knowing: “ceramic” nonstick and traditional nonstick are often discussed together, but they can behave differently over time. Cast iron

What it is good at: searing steaks, roasting vegetables, baking cornbread, shallow frying, skillet desserts, and oven-to-table cooking. Cast iron is a favorite for cooks who value heat retention and deep browning.

Strengths:

  • Excellent heat retention
  • Very durable with proper care
  • Can improve with seasoning and regular use
  • Performs well in the oven and over high heat

Limitations:

  • Heavy and slower to heat
  • Requires seasoning and rust prevention habits
  • Not always the most convenient choice for quick weekday cooking
  • Can be less responsive to fast heat changes

Best for: cooks who enjoy searing, baking, roasting, and slower, more deliberate stovetop work. Cast iron is often one of the best investments in a kitchen if you do not mind the weight.

Worth knowing: cast iron skillet care is simpler than its reputation suggests, but it does reward consistency. A quick wash, full drying, and a light protective oil layer go a long way. Carbon steel

What it is good at: searing, frying, stir-frying, charring, and fast stovetop cooking where responsiveness matters. Carbon steel is often the answer for cooks who like the idea of cast iron but want a somewhat lighter and quicker pan.

Strengths:

  • Lighter than cast iron in many comparable shapes
  • Heats and cools faster than cast iron
  • Can develop a naturally slick seasoned surface
  • Strong choice for high-heat cooking

Limitations:

  • Still needs seasoning and rust prevention
  • Can be less familiar to first-time buyers
  • May warp more easily than very heavy cast iron if poorly made or shocked by heat changes

Best for: home cooks who want one high-heat skillet that can do more than nonstick without the heft of cast iron.

Cast iron vs carbon steel

This comparison comes up often because both materials can be seasoned and both are excellent for searing. The difference is feel. Cast iron is heavier, steadier, and stronger at holding heat over time. Carbon steel is lighter, more agile, and often better when you want quicker response. If you cook thick steaks, cornbread, or oven-roasted dishes, cast iron may feel better. If you toss vegetables, make fried rice, or want a pan that moves more easily, carbon steel may be the better fit.

Stainless steel vs nonstick

This is usually not an either-or decision. It is a task decision. Nonstick is more forgiving for eggs and delicate foods. Stainless steel is more capable for searing, deglazing, and long-term heavy use. If you can own only one skillet and want maximum versatility, stainless steel is usually the better single purchase. If you already have stainless or cast iron, adding one nonstick pan can make everyday breakfast and quick lunches easier.

Best fit by scenario

If you are still deciding, match the material to your most common scenario rather than trying to solve every problem with one pan.

For beginners

The best cookware for beginners is usually a mix: one stainless steel saucepan, one stainless sauté pan or skillet, and one nonstick skillet. This setup covers boiling, reheating, sauces, vegetables, pasta, eggs, and most weeknight cooking with a low learning curve.

For people who mostly cook breakfast and quick meals

Start with a quality nonstick skillet and a small stainless saucepan. You will get easy eggs and simple cleanup without giving up the ability to boil grains, heat soup, or make sauces.

For people who love searing meat and roasting vegetables

Cast iron is a strong choice, especially if weight is not a concern. Carbon steel is worth considering if you want similar browning performance in a pan that feels quicker and easier to maneuver.

For people who want the fewest replacements over time

Stainless steel usually makes the most sense for the core of the kitchen. Add a nonstick skillet only for foods that truly benefit from it.

For small kitchens

A compact collection often works best: a stainless steel saucepan, a 10- or 12-inch skillet in stainless or carbon steel, and one nonstick pan if you cook delicate foods often. Avoid buying large sets just to fill cabinets.

For induction cooking

When to revisit

This is the part many buying guides skip. You should revisit your cookware choices when your cooking habits change, not only when a pan wears out.

Review your setup if any of the following becomes true:

  • You move from gas or electric to induction
  • You start cooking more high-heat meals and your current pans struggle
  • Your nonstick pan no longer releases food the way it used to
  • You find yourself avoiding a pan because it is too heavy or hard to clean
  • You cook for more people and need larger or different shapes
  • You want to reduce overlap and keep only the pieces you truly use

A simple way to audit your cookware is to pull everything out and ask three questions about each piece:

  1. Do I use this at least twice a month?
  2. Does it do something another pan cannot do as well?
  3. Does it make cooking easier, or do I work around it?

If a pan fails all three questions, it may not deserve cabinet space.

For most home cooks, a practical upgrade path looks like this:

  1. Buy one reliable stainless steel saucepan.
  2. Add one stainless steel skillet or sauté pan for versatile stovetop cooking.
  3. Keep one nonstick skillet for eggs and delicate foods.
  4. Add cast iron or carbon steel if you want stronger searing and oven performance.

That approach is usually more useful than chasing a single “perfect” set. It also keeps you flexible as new cookware options appear, product designs change, or your cooking style evolves.

The bottom line: stainless steel is the best all-around cookware material for many kitchens, nonstick is the best specialist for easy-release cooking, cast iron is the best for heat retention and deep browning, and carbon steel is the best middle ground for cooks who want seasoned-pan performance in a lighter form. Choose by task, keep your collection lean, and revisit this comparison whenever you change stoves, cook differently, or feel your current pans are asking too much in return.
